Output 31badaf696e6d85d43128c99c1db2646c5692248c16e66b16833cf32977b9e22:3

value
3657
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5efab6bec74ade3282e24f6ceb5680f31b3f70d0ec9805e0ed75d3a7f559f7f
address
bc1puhh6k6lvwjk7x2pwynmvadtgpucm8acdpmycqhsw6awn5l64nalsa459gz
transaction
31badaf696e6d85d43128c99c1db2646c5692248c16e66b16833cf32977b9e22
spent
true